5.0 out of 5 stars The E-M-F Company: The Story of Automotive Pioneers Barney Everitt, William Metzger, and Walter Flanders, July 15, 2007
This review is from: The E-M-F Company: The Story of Automotive Pioneers Barney Everitt, William Metzger, and Walter Flanders (Historic Motor Car Company Series) [R-286] (Hardcover)
For the Studebaker enthuisast that I am this well written, well researched book demonstrates how Studebaker purchased the technology to jump from being a wagon manufacturer to an Automobile manufacturer. Studebaker first distributed the EMF and later purchased outright the EMF Automobile company. EMF was the father of the Studebaker automobile and the wagon industry in South Bend Indiana was its mother. This book offers some fascinating reading and I highly reccommend it to any Studebaker, EMF, Flanders or antique automobile enthusiast.
